Work out what you will carry on your back
Give an item its weight and TrailPack does the arithmetic for you. It multiplies weight per piece by the quantity, adds up everything you are taking, and shows separately how much more the items you are still considering would add. Instead of guessing, you see the number before you pack.
What the gear list gives you
Weight broken down by category
A bar chart splits the total across sleeping, cooking, clothing and the rest, with each share as a percentage. It is usually obvious at a glance which category is weighing you down.
Weight per bag
Set up your own bags — backpack, car, a bag left at the hut — and assign items to them. Each bag gets its own subtotal, so what you carry uphill stays separate from what stays in the car.
A ready-made catalogue to start from
The app ships with 83 common items across ten categories, from a sleeping bag to a headlamp. Take an item over into your own list, adjust its weight and note, and it becomes yours.
Templates for recurring trips
Save a set of gear as a template for a type of trip — a summer trek, a winter tour — and start the next trip from it with one click, including quantities.

How much should a backpack weigh?
A common rule of thumb is 20–25 % of your body weight for a multi-day hike, less if you are not used to carrying. Food and water dominate on longer trips — which is exactly why it helps to see the number before you leave rather than feel it on the trail.
